下面是小编为大家整理的数据库原理与应用试题与答案,供大家参考。
数据库原理与应用 1. 下面列出的数据管理技术发展的三个阶段中,没有专门的软件对数据进行管理的是( )。
I.人工管理阶段 II.文件系统阶段 III.数据库阶段 [单选题] * I 和 II 只有 II II 和 III 只有 I(正确答案) 2. DBMS 是一类系统软件,它是建立在下列哪种系统之上? [单选题] * 应用系统 编译系统 操作系统(正确答案) 硬件系统 3. 长期存储在计算机内,有组织的、可共享的大量数据的集合是()
[单选题] * 数据(Data)
数据库(DataBase)(正确答案) 数据库管理系统(DBMS) 数据库系统(DBS) 4. 元组的集合在关系数据库中称为关系,一般来说,表示元组的属性或者最小属性组称为()。
[单选题] * 字段 索引 标记 主键(正确答案)
5. 设 W=R⋈S,且 W、R、S 的属性个数分别为 w、r 和 s,那么三者之间应满足()
[单选题] * w<=r+s w<r+s(正确答案) w>=r+s w>r+s 6. 数据库系统的独立性体现在()。
[单选题] * 不会因为数据的变化而影响到应用程序 不会因为系统存储结构与数据逻辑结构的变化而影响到应用程序(正确答案) 不会因为存储策略的变化而影响存储结构 不会因为某些存储结构的变化而影响其他的存储结构 7. 设有关系 R(A,B,C)和关系 S(B,C,D),那么与 R⋈S 等价的关系代数表达式是()。
[单选题] * πR.A,R.B,R.C,S.B(σR.B=S.B∧S.C=S.C(R×S))
πR.A,R.B,R.C,S.D(σR.B=S.B∧R.C=S.B(R×S))
πR.A,R.B,R.C,S.D(σR.B=S.B∧R.C=S.C(R×S))(正确答案) πR.A,R.B,R.C,S.B(σR.B=S.B∧R.C=S.C(R×S))
8. 关系数据库管理系统能实现的专门关系操作包括()。
[单选题] * 显示、打印和指表 选择、投影和连接(正确答案) 关联、更新和排序 排序、索引和统计 9. 在下面的3 个关系中,学生 S(SNO,SNAME,SEX,AGE),课程C(CNO,CNAME,CREDIT),学生选课 SC(SNO,CNO,GRADE),要查找选修“数据库”课程的女学生的姓名,将涉及到关系()。
[单选题] * S C,SC S,SC S,C,SC(正确答案)
10. 将具有共同属性的两个关系中的元组连接到一起,构成的新表的操作称为()。
[单选题] * 选择 投影 连接(正确答案) 扫描 11. 职工(职工号,姓名,年龄,部门号)和部门(部门号,部门名称)存在引用关系,其中参照关系是和外码分别是()。
[单选题] * 职工 职工号 职工 部门号(正确答案) 部门 职工号 部门 部门号 12. 下列()运算不是专门的关系运算。
[单选题] * 选择 投影 笛卡儿积(正确答案) 连接 13. 在关系代数中,对一个关系做投影操作以后,新关系的元组个数()原来关系的元组个数。
[单选题] * 小于 等于 大于 小于或等于(正确答案) 14. 一般情况下,当对关系 R 和 S 使用自然连接时,要求 R 和 S 至少含有一个共同的()。
[单选题] * 记录 行 数据字典 属性(正确答案)
15. 下列说法正确的是()。
[单选题] * 候选码都可以唯一地标识一个元组(正确答案) 候选码只能包含一个属性 主属性可以取空值 关系的外码不可以取空值 16. 实现将现实世界抽象为信息世界的是()
[单选题] * 物理模型 概念模型(正确答案) 关系模型 逻辑模型 17. 下列关于关系的说法,错误的是()。
[单选题] * 关系中的每个属性都是不可再分的基本属性 关系中不允许出现值完全相同的元组 关系中不需要考虑元组的先后顺序 关系中属性顺序的不同,所表达的语义就会不同(正确答案) 18. 下列说法不正确的是()。
[单选题] * 关系中的每个属性是不可分解的 在关系中,元组的顺序是无关紧要的 任意的一个二维表都是一个关系(正确答案) 每一个关系只有一种记录类型 19. 数据库管理系统能实现对数据库中数据的查询、插入、修改和删除,这类功能称为( )。
[单选题] * 数据定义功能 数据管理功能 数据操纵功能(正确答案) 数据控制功能 20. 关系的完整性约束条件包括三大类( )
[单选题] *
实体完整性、参照完整性、用户自定义完整性(正确答案) 数据结构、关系操作、完整性约束 数据增加、数据修改、数据查询 外模式、模式、内模式 21. 有关系的 R 和 S,S∩R 等价于( )。
[单选题] * S-(S-R)(正确答案) R-(R-S) (R-S)∩S R∪(R-S) 22. 数据库管理技术经历了若干阶段,其中人工管理阶段和文件系统阶段相比文件系统的一个显著优势是()。
[单选题] * 数据可以长期保存(正确答案) 数据共享性很强 数据独立性很好 数据整体结构化 23.
常见的数据模型有三种,它们是()。
[单选题] * 网状、关系和语义 层次、关系和网状(正确答案) 环状、层次和关系 字段名、字段类型和记录 24. 数据库系统的核心和基础是()
[单选题] * 物理模型 概念模型 数据模型(正确答案) 逻辑模型 25. 数据库中存储的是()
[单选题] * 数据
数据模型 数据以及数据之间的联系(正确答案) 信息 26. 实现将现实世界抽象为信息世界的是()。
[单选题] * 物理模型 概念模型(正确答案) 关系模型 逻辑模型 27. DB、DBS、DBMS 三者之间的关系是()。
[单选题] * DBS 包括 DB、DBMS(正确答案) DB 包括 DBS、DBMS DBMS 包括 DB、DBS DB 与 DBS、DBMS 没有关系 28.
概念模型是现实世界的第一层抽象,这一类模型中最著名的模型是( )。
[单选题] * 层次模型 关系模型 网状模型 实体-联系模型(正确答案) 29. 层次模型不能直接表示()。
[单选题] * 1:1 关系 1:m 关系 m:n 关系(正确答案) 1:1 关系和 m:n 关系 30. 数据库的特点是____、数据独立、减少数据冗余、避免数据不一致和加强了数据保护。
[单选题] * 数据共享(正确答案) 数据存储
数据应用 数据保密 31. 层次、网状和关系型数据库划分的原则是()。
[单选题] * 记录长度 文件的大小 联系的复杂程度 数据之间的联系(正确答案) 32. 在数据库中,下列说法____是不正确的。
[单选题] * 数据库避免了一切数据的重复(正确答案) 若系统是完全可以控制的,则系统课确保更新是时的一致性 数据可以共享 数据库减少了冗余 33. 下列说法中,正确的是()。
[单选题] * 数据库的概念模型与具体的 DBMS 有关 三级模式中描述全体数据的逻辑结构和特征的是外模式 数据库管理员负责设计和编写应用系统的程序模块 从逻辑模型到物理模型的转换一般是由 DBMS 完成的(正确答案) 34. 假设存在一张职工表,包含“性别”属性,要求这个属性的值只能取“男”或“女”,这属于()。
[单选题] * 实体完整性 参照完整性 用户定义完整性(正确答案) 关系不变性 35. 一个结点可以有多个双亲,结点之间可以有多种联系的模型是()。
[单选题] * 网状模型(正确答案) 关系模型 层次模型 以上都有 36. 用二维表结构表示实体以及实体间联系的数据模型称为()。
[单选题] *
网状模型 层次模型 关系模型(正确答案) 面向对象模型 37. 在通常情况下,下面关系中不可以作为关系数据库关系的是()。
[单选题] * R1(学生号,学生名,性别)
R2(学生号,学生名,班级号)
R3(学生号,学生名,宿舍号)
R4(学生号,学生名,简历)(正确答案) 38. 关于关系模型,下列叙述不正确的是()。
[单选题] * 一个关系至少要有一个候选码 列的次序可以任意交换 行的次序可以任意交换 一个列的值可以来自不同的域(正确答案) 39. 强制存取控制策略是 TCSEC/TDI 哪一级安全级别的特色()
[单选题] * C1 C2 B1(正确答案) B2 40. SQL 的 GRANT 和 REVOKE 语句可以用来实现()
[单选题] * 自主存取控制(正确答案) 强制存取控制 数据库角色创建 数据库审计 41. 在强制存取控制机制中,当主体的许可证级别等于客体的密级时,主体可以对客体进行如下操作()
[单选题] * 读取
写入 不可操作 读取、写入(正确答案) 42. CREATE TABLE Student(Sno int NOT NULL,Sname CHAR (8)NOT NULL, Sex CHAR(2),Age SMALLINT);
可以插入到表中的元组是()。
[单选题] * 5021,‘刘洋’,‘男’,NULL(正确答案) NULL,‘刘洋’,NULL,21 ‘5021’,NULL,男,21 ‘5021’,‘刘洋’,‘男’,NULL 43. 数据库中只存放视图的()。
[单选题] * 操作 对应的数据 定义(正确答案) 限制 44. 视图时一个“虚表”,视图的构造基于()。
[单选题] * 基本表 视图 基本表或视图(正确答案) 数据字典 45. ( )将访问许可权分配给一定的角色,用户通过饰演不同的角色获得角色所拥有的访问许可权。
[单选题] * 强制存取控制 自主存取控制 视图机制 基于角色的访问控制(正确答案) 46. SQL 中,下列涉及空值的操作,不正确的是 ( )。
[单选题] * AGE IS NULL AGE IS NOT NULL AGE=NULL(正确答案) NOT(AGE IS NULL)
47. 两个记录以及它们之间的一对多(包括一对一)的联系指的是_____。
[填空题] * _________________________________(答案:基本层次联系) 48. SQL 语句中用来消除重复的关键词是______ [填空题] * _________________________________(答案:DISTINCT) 49. SQL 语言的数据定义功能包括模式定义、表定义、视图定义和______等。
[填空题] * _________________________________(答案:索引定义) 50. 在数据加密技术中,原始数据通过某种加密算法变换为不可直接识别的格式,称为________。
[填空题] * _________________________________(答案:密文) 51. 数据库角色实际上是一组与数据库操作相关的各种______。
[填空题] * _________________________________(答案:权限) 52. 若一个视图是从单个基本表导出的,并且只是去掉了基本表的某些行和某些列,但保留了主码,这类视图称为______。
[填空题] * _________________________________(答案:行列子集视图) 53. 数据加密主要包括存储加密和______。
[填空题] * _________________________________(答案:传输加密) 54. 不是所有的视图都可以进行更新,但视图都可以进行插入。
[判断题] * 对 错(正确答案) 55. SELECT 子句的目标列可以时表中的属性列,也可以是表达式。
[判断题] * 对(正确答案) 错 56. 通常情况下,外模式是模式的子集。
[判断题] * 对(正确答案) 错 57. 层次模型是比网状模型更具普遍性的结构,网状模型是层次模型的一个特例。
[判断题] * 对 错(正确答案)
58. 关系模式是对关系的描述,关系是关系模式在某一时刻的状态或内容。
[判断题] * 对(正确答案) 错 59. 在数据模型的组成要素中,数据结构是刻画一个数据模型性质最重要的方面,人们通常按照数据结构的类型来命名数据模型。
[判断题] * 对(正确答案) 错 60. 数据库系统的三级模式是对数据进行抽象的 3 个级别,把具体的数据组织留给DBMS 管理。
[判断题] * 对(正确答案) 错 61. 关系可以有三种类型:基本关系、查询表和视图表。
[判断题] * 对(正确答案) 错 62. SQL 语句中逻辑运算符 AND 和 OR 的优先级是一样的。
[判断题] * 对 错(正确答案) 63. 使用 ANY 或 ALL 谓词时必须与比较运算符同时使用。
[判断题] * 对(正确答案) 错 64. 假设一个仓库可存放多种商品,同种商品只能存放在一个仓库中,则从仓库到商品的联系是多对一的联系。
[判断题] * 对 错(正确答案) 65. 相对于非关系模型,关系模型的缺点之一是存取路径对用户透明,需要进行查询优化。
[判断题] * 对(正确答案) 错 66. 同一关系模型的任意两个元组值不能完全相同。
[判断题] *
对(正确答案) 错 67. 在文件系统阶段,数据的独立性差。
[判断题] * 对(正确答案) 错 68. 学生-课程模式 S-T ,学生表:Student(Sno,Sname,Ssex,Sage,Sdept)课程表:Course(Cno,Cname,Cpno,Ccredit),学生选课表:SC(Sno,Cno,Grade)。使用 SQL 完成下列查询 (1)查询年龄不在 20~23 岁之间的学生姓名、系别和年龄 (2)查询姓“田”的学生学号、姓名、选修的课程名及成绩 (3)查询与“刘晨”在同一个系学习的学生 [填空题] * _________________________________。
推荐访问:数据库原理与应用试题与答案 试题 原理 答案